431
291
77
34
364
410
556
449
663
869
644
1116
689
388
303
384
636
656
935
324
244
287
349
265
1220
165
484
413
252
447
308
114
110
170
1048
532
603
346
753
836
71
318
276
631
403
316
130
1297
866
305
168
341
93
135
120
107
422
125
109